1. SHA Wellness Clinic – Alicante, Spain

Perched on the serene hills overlooking the Mediterranean Sea, SHA Wellness Clinic is a pioneering luxury medical spa that combines Eastern disciplines with Western advanced medicine. Designed for those serious about transforming their health, SHA offers tailored wellness programs ranging from detox and weight loss to stress management and anti-aging. Guests stay in sleek, modern suites with panoramic views and enjoy organic gourmet cuisine crafted by expert nutritionists. The experience is holistic and healing — every corner of SHA is designed to help you reset and rebalance.

2. COMO Shambhala Estate – Ubud, Bali

Hidden in the spiritual heart of Bali, COMO Shambhala Estate is more than a luxury resort — it’s a complete wellness destination set among jungle-cloaked hills and healing spring water. This estate offers personalized wellness programs supported by resident yoga teachers, Ayurvedic doctors, and nutritionists. With open-air pavilions, tranquil pools, and health-conscious cuisine, the property invites you to relax deeply. Signature treatments like the Taksu massage or the holistic Ayurveda ritual are paired with daily yoga and mindfulness sessions, creating a harmonious escape that lingers long after your departure.


3. Amanemu – Ise-Shima, Japan

Located within Ise-Shima National Park, Amanemu is a luxurious retreat inspired by traditional Japanese ryokan design and the country’s centuries-old onsen culture. Each suite and villa boasts a private hot spring bath, perfect for soothing the body while surrounded by nature’s tranquility. The wellness focus here is subtle yet profound — rooted in Japanese rituals of bathing, balance, and seasonal cuisine. The spa’s menu includes shiatsu massage, acupuncture, and guided meditation. It’s a place to embrace simplicity, silence, and slow living in the most elegant way possible.


4. Ananda in the Himalayas – Uttarakhand, India

Set in a restored Maharaja’s palace overlooking the Ganges River valley, Ananda is one of the world’s most iconic wellness destinations. Specializing in Ayurveda, yoga, and Vedanta philosophy, Ananda combines ancient Indian traditions with modern luxury. Guests undergo an in-depth consultation to determine their dosha (body type) and receive a customized wellness journey involving herbal treatments, therapeutic massages, yogic detox, and meditative practices. The serene Himalayan backdrop enhances the spiritual immersion, making Ananda both a regal and restorative experience.


5. Six Senses Douro Valley – Lamego, Portugal

In the heart of Portugal’s wine country, Six Senses Douro Valley fuses luxury hospitality with holistic wellness in a renovated 19th-century manor. The hotel features an award-winning spa, indoor pool with chromotherapy, and alchemy bar where guests can blend their own scrubs and oils. Daily wellness activities include forest bathing, sleep consultations, aerial yoga, and mindful eating classes. The farm-to-table cuisine is organic and seasonal, and the vineyards offer quietude and inspiration. It’s the perfect fusion of indulgence and inner peace.

Q: Are there any wellness-focused villas that offer a similar experience but with more privacy?
A: Yes! Consider these standout options:

  • Villa Stephanie, Germany – A private villa within the famed Brenners Park-Hotel & Spa offering detox, digital detox, and medical wellness programs in complete seclusion.
  • The Retreat Costa Rica – A boutique wellness villa nestled in the hills above the Pacific Ocean offering organic healing, crystal therapies, and spiritual awakening.
  • Santani Wellness Resort, Sri Lanka – A remote luxury villa experience focused on ayurveda, thermal salt therapy, and mindful movement, all set in the lush Sri Lankan highlands.
